February 6, 2018
Alessandra Grimaldi and Franco Napp are named vice-president of the Commission Navigation to Shipping Corto Raggio of the Italian Confederation (Confitarma), that he is presided by Guido Grimaldi. The nomination has happened yesterday to Rome near the center of the Confederation during the first reunion of the Commission, in the course of which also the Working group dedicated to the problematic ones of the ship for the transport of passengers is reconstituted of which coordinator Aldo Negri is named.
Moreover Andrea Garolla of Bard is named coordinator of the offshore Group, bunkeraggio and cisterniero ship. Guido Grimaldi has express thanked Valeria Novella for the carried out job as coordinator of this group during the last few years.
Successively it is made the point on main thematic of the section of the marine transport short the beam with particular attention to the Marebonus, the traffic fleeting with the smaller islands and to the cisterniero field. Regarding the field of the cisterniero ship, the concept of "communitarian shipowner" with detail with regard to the notion of control of a ship recorded in a Member States of the EU is examined.
"The Commission Navigation to Corto Raggio - Guido Grimaldi has explained - interfaccerà with the several institutions interested maintaining the dialogue constant and operating on the thematic ones that will come gradually dealt. This is particularly important in this phase of organizational renewal of our institutional interlocutors".
